【使用Angular Cli如何创建Angular私有库详解】教程文章相关的互联网学习教程文章

AngularJs学习第八篇 过滤器filter创建【图】

demo这是整个示例demo1、filter.js文件angular.module("exampleApp", []) .constant("productsUrl", "http://localhost:/products") .controller("defaultCtrl", function ($scope, $http, productsUrl) { $http.get(productsUrl).success(function (data) { $scope.products = data;//直接转成了数组 }); });   这里我把引入的服务作为一个常量,这样写的好处是我便于修改。对于如何使用$http 服务,请参考我的AngularJs(三) D...

使用angularjs创建简单表格

初步接手人生的第一个项目,需要用angularjs制作表格和实现各种功能,因此遇到了各种问题和以前不熟悉的知识点,在此记录下来,以供大家学习交流,解决方式可能并不完善或符合规范,如果大家有更好的方式欢迎指出,由于这个表格功能的制作是一点点添加上去的,因此我也分成几个部分介绍,日后如增加了新的功能也会不时更新的 首先,表格采用的是BootStrap样式编辑的,主要使用的是angularjs,为了方便也有jQuery的方法,在测试时需...

分享使用AngularJS创建应用的5个框架【图】

如果你计划使用AngularJS创建你的Web应用,那现在就开始吧。你不需要有任何的恐惧和担心,因为现在有很多的框架都可以很好地支持AngularJS。这些框架都有事先安装的Web组件,使用它们可以帮助你快速进行项目开发。这里列举5个这样的框架,帮助你使用AngularJS构建Web应用。 1. AngularUI Bootstrap 这一框架是基于目前非常流行的前端框架Bootstrap的,它包含了一系列的Bootstrap组件,比如Carousel、Alert、Collapse、Rati...

使用AngularJS创建单页应用的编程指引

概述 单页应用现在越来越受欢迎。模拟单页应用程序行为的网站都能提供手机/平板电脑应用程序的感觉。Angular可以帮助我们轻松创建此类应用 简单应用 我们打算创建一个简单的应用,涉及主页,关于和联系我们页面。虽然Angular是为创建比这更复杂的应用而生的,但是本教程展示了许多我们在大型项目中需要的概念。 目标 单页应用 无刷新式页面变化 每个页面包含不同数据虽然使用Javascript和Ajax可以实现上述功...

使用AngularJS创建自定义的过滤器的方法

Angularjs过滤器是 angularjs非常棒的特性之一。有朝一日,你可能需要使用自定义过滤器,幸运的是,你找到了这篇博文。 下面显示的是自定义过滤器长什么样子(请注意myfilter): 我们的自定义过滤器叫做 "myfilter", 它有由 :隔开的4个参数. 这是一个将会用到的样本输入:$scope.friends = [{name:John, phone:555-1276}, {name:Annie, phone:800-BIG-MARY}, {name:Mike, phone:555-4321}, {name:Adam, phone:555-5678}, {name:David,...

创建你的第一个AngularJS应用的方法【图】

按以下步骤来创建AngularJS应用 第1步:加载框架 作为一个纯粹的JavaScript框架,它可以使用<script>标签来添加。 <script src="http://ajax.googleapis.com/ajax/libs/angularjs/1.2.15/angular.min.js"> </script>第2步:使用ng-app指令定义AngularJS应用 <div ng-app=""> ... </div>第3步:用 ng-model指令定义的模式名称 <p>Enter your Name: <input type="text" ng-model="name"></p>第4步:用ng-bind指令将上述模型中的值绑定...

javascript-如何在angular中创建utils库【代码】

我对Angular很陌生.对基本问题很抱歉,但我找不到有关如何以正确方式在Angular中编写库的信息. 原因是可以从Angular模块以及可测性/模拟中受益. 图书馆 我正在将代码转移到Angular,但是我的代码大部分是基于我几个月来开发的库编写的.想像一下下划线. 所以我最初的想法是将其包装在一个角度模块中,例如:angular.module('mylib', []).factory('map', map).factory('reduce', reduce).factory('find', find);function map (...每个工...

JavaScript-在es5中创建angular 2服务【代码】

我试图在angular 2中创建自定义服务,但我似乎在es5中找不到关于angular 2服务的任何文档(这是我在编写代码的过程),我尝试使用此功能(function(app){app.database=ng.core.Injectable().Class({constructor:[function(){this.value="hello world";}],get:function(){return this.value},});ng.core.Injector.resolveAndCreate([app.database]);ng.core.provide(app.database,{useClass:app.database}); })(window.app||(window.app=...

javascript-Angular 2-将组件动态创建/注入到* ngFor循环内的特定元素【代码】

我正在遍历一系列指标,并且在每个循环中都有一个按钮,可以单击该按钮以在循环HTML内的特定div处呈现图形.该图是一个单独的组件,但是我似乎无法弄清楚如何将正确的HTML元素定位到该图组件中.我首先创建了一个组件渲染函数,然后这样调用它:loadMetricGraph(metric) {let selector = "[id=metricGraph-" + metric.id + "]";this.renderComponent(LineGraphHorizontalComponent, selector, metric.data); } renderComponent(compon...

javascript-Angular Router-如何创建没有正斜杠的动态路由【代码】

这是我的路线数组.我希望任何与-的路线都使用第一个组件,而其他任何路线都使用第二个组件.[{ path: 'the-:param',component: MyComponent},{ path: ':param',component: MyOtherComponent} ]任何想法如何实现这一目标.使用角度7.解决方法:当path和pathMatch的组合表达能力不足时,可以提供自定义URL匹配器.function leadingtThe(url: UrlSegment[]) {return url.length === 1 && url[0].path.startsWith('the-') ? ({consumed: url}...

javascript-在AngularJS中使用循环和ng-class创建包装器DIV【代码】

我目前正在使用AngularJS创建动态时间表.我的时间轴中的数据是从JSON文件中获取的,我已经能够成功配置它.这是我目前在PLNKR上拥有的内容:http://plnkr.co/edit/avRkVJNJMs4Ig5mDrwJ8 这是我当前的导航:<nav id="sticky-navigation"><ul><li><a href="#decade-1960s">1960</a></li><li><a href="#decade-1970s">1970</a></li><li><a href="#decade-1980s">1980</a></li><li><a href="#decade-1990s">1990</a></li><li><a href="#d...

javascript – Angular 6:HTML表创建动态列和行【代码】

在这里使用Angular 6 我想要一些关于设计我的一个UI组件的输入.所以基本上我们已经在AngularJs中设计了当前功能,但在此使用Angular 6的新应用程序我想知道是否有更好的方法可以这样做. 以下是我想要设计的UI流程. 用户在顶部填写一个表单,基本上是一些文本框和下拉列表. 在上面的选择之后,我显示了一个HTML表,其中包含3个静态列和几个按钮,如下所示: ID类型Env添加列 -Delete Row 添加行 在Id,Type和...

javascript – angular 4为ngComponentOutlet动态创建的组件分配@Input【代码】

在Angular 4中动态创建组件,您可以使用ngComponentOutlet指令:https://angular.io/docs/ts/latest/api/common/index/NgComponentOutlet-directive.html 这样的事情: 动态组件@Component({selector: 'dynamic-component',template: `Dynamic component` }) export class DynamicComponent {@Input() info: any; }应用@Component({selector: 'my-app',template: `App<br><ng-container *ngComponentOutlet="component"></ng-contai...

javascript – 扩展angularUI popover指令以创建确认弹出窗口【代码】

我想在angularJS中创建一个简单的确认弹出窗口.我已经将AngularUI用于许多其他组件,这就是为什么它似乎是扩展的自然选择. 我在plnkr中创建了一个示例,但我必须能够简单地向这样的按钮添加一个确认…<button confirm="Are you sure you want to delete what ever" confirm-func="deleteThing()" confirm-placement="right" confirm-title="Are you sure?" class="btn btn-default">Delete? </button>这可以通过使用我自己的模板取...

javascript – 如何在SmartTable angularjs中创建一些不可选择的表行【代码】

我正在使用angularJS和智能表框架来管理我在html中的表: >可以使用SmartTable属性选择表行:st-select-row =“row”.>用户选择行并单击“添加”按钮后,所选数据将注册到其他列表中.>我不想从表中删除添加的行,但我确实希望它们不可选. 这是代码示例: HTML:<body ng-app="FarmManagment" ng-controller="mainCtrl"><table id="Table" class="table table-hover" st-table="displayedCollection" st-safe-src="rowCollection"> <t...